Buenavista Del Norte Holidays Guide 2024/2025

It might be one of the trickier places to get to, but the scenery and tranquility in this part of Tenerife more than makes up for it. Holidays in Buenavista del Norte are relaxed and a true escape. The weather is a little more tropical than the south but that just means there's more lush greenery to enjoy.

Up here, you're a world away from the bright lights of Las Americas and Adeje. Instead you'll stumble across quiet beaches and local towns, showing a different side of Tenerife than you might be used to.

Getting To, From & Around Buenavista Del Norte

Getting to Buenavista del Norte is probably one of the longest journeys you'll take on the island. From Tenerife South airport, you have two options, the straightforward motorways almost three quarters around the island in about an hour and 45 minutes, or a 70 minute journey that takes you up into the mountains, snaking down the other side with some of the best views in Tenerife.

Things To Do

The quiet coastal walks around here offer some of the most impressive views in Tenerife. Try a section of the Sendero Las Salinas hiking trail and discover the hidden beach coves amongst the rugged coastline.

Golf

Golf is another popular option here. If you're after a golf holiday, the Buenavista Golf Course sits amongst the banana plantations, and if you're staying at the Melia Hacienda de Conde, the views across the course from the pool and many of the rooms is seriously impressive.

Masca

If you can face winding roads and looking over sheer drops, a tour that takes you into Masca is an absolute must-do. Half and full day trips take you up into the mountains to explore the impressive scenery and history of the area.

Where To Stay In Buenavista Del Norte

In terms of hotels, there's really only one place to stay, and what an incredible place it is. The Melia Hacienda del Conde Hotel offers a finca style holiday with far reaching views out to sea from its infinity pool. It's a bit of a walk into the main town if you want to try out some of the local restaurants in Buenavista del Norte, but this really is where you come to relax and getaway from it all.
